Family Background
I am from a Gujarati Jain family in Ahmedabad. My family has always had an inclination for crunching numbers and it really is in my blood. Analytics is my true calling in that sense. I met my wife at North Carolina State University in the USA. She is a Tamil Brahmin, from Bangalore.

Contribution to the field
I am founder of IQR Analytics and ADSA (AcademyforDecisionScience&a). At IQRA We provide strategic solutions to difficult business problems in a variety of industries. ADSA provides application oriented online training on data analytics, through case studies and hands-on work on a real world project
The Decisions That Matter
Well,originally I completed a Master’s degree in Paper Engineering. But my interest in Business led me to opt for another Masters,in Management from NCSU(North Carolina State University. This is where I was first exposed to Analytics. I felt that this was really a fit for me and I started my career

Job Profile:
I am a co-founder of both of my ventures, IQR Analytics and ADSA, and I am an analyst at heart and by profession. At IQR Analytics I oversee the projects & guide the overall strategy. At ADSA, I am part of the Faculty. I am passionate about it and I get students excited about Analytics and its power
Degrees That Matter:
Masters Degrees in Math, Statistics, Business are best suited with a Bachelors in just about any area as long as you love numbers.

The Journey So Far:
I worked for two major Financial Institutions in the USA over 10 years. My clients now span various Financial Corporations, Gaming Companies, Media, a Packaging company etc.

Changes In The Professional Environment:
Companies are looking for real tangible savings and strategies made this happen. Data is now being viewed as a source of real knowledge and so companies are making efforts to collect and store data in a more organized manner. Like in all fields, the tools and software have also evolved vastly.
